**Q: Can my plugin query deploy status through Quillbot?**

Yes. Quillbot exposes a read-only status intent that plugins can invoke to fetch the latest deploy state for any registered service. Responses include environment, build label, and rollout percentage. Authentication uses your existing plugin token. The full intent schema and rate limits are described on the internal page below.

operations page: https://confluence.lumicsys.internal/projects/display/projects/display

Onboarding — Fan-out Backpressure. The Heronmail notifier sheds load when downstream queues exceed the watermark; support will see delayed-delivery tickets, not outages. Check the backpressure dashboard before escalating. Deployments of the fan-out service are gated: builds must be verified before they reach the relay tier. Verification uses the team signing key, shown below for reference.

deploy key for taguf-bafop: bky4_bYeM

Quick note on the shared lab in Wing C: we split that space with the folks from Tessler Dynamics, so please don't wander past the yellow floor line — their benches are off-limits to Marlowe Instruments contractors. Visitors need an escort on their first visit, after which you're fine on your own during core hours (09:00–17:30). Keep your visitor lanyard visible at all times, and log any equipment you move in the blue binder by the door. To get through the lab's outer door, use this pass code:

badge for kaweg-kafop: bdg-VWQNEX-82669459

CI note for plugin authors: if your Ledgerbee plugin tests fail with stale tax rates, it's almost always the shared tax-rate lookup cache not being reset between suites. Call the cache flush hook in your test setup — don't sleep and hope. Still flaky? Make sure your runner matches the pinned image, identified by the token below.

session token of kagup-hahaf = htk3_2b8